Choosing Your Adventure: Xcaret, Xel-Ha, and Xplor

Before we discuss the combo options, let’s individually explore the three main parks often included in these tours: Xcaret, Xel-Ha, and Xplor.

Xcaret: A Celebration of Mexican Culture and Nature

Xcaret is a sprawling eco-archaeological park offering a diverse range of activities. Imagine yourself swimming in underground rivers, exploring ancient Mayan ruins, observing diverse wildlife, and immersing yourself in captivating Mexican culture. Highlights include:

  • Underground rivers: Navigate the mesmerizing subterranean waterways, a truly unique experience.
  • Wildlife encounters: Observe butterflies, jaguars, deer, and various bird species in their natural habitats.
  • Cultural presentations: Witness traditional Mexican dances, music, and ceremonies showcasing the country’s rich heritage.
  • Beach and snorkeling: Relax on beautiful beaches or snorkel in the crystal-clear waters.
  • Aquarium and butterfly pavilion: Explore these captivating exhibits showcasing the diverse marine life and vibrant butterflies of the region.

Xcaret is ideal for families and those seeking a relaxed pace with a blend of cultural immersion and natural beauty. It’s less physically demanding than Xplor, making it accessible to a wider range of fitness levels.

Xel-Ha: An Underwater Paradise

Xel-Ha, meaning “where the water is born,” is a stunning natural aquarium. This park focuses on water activities, providing an unparalleled opportunity to explore the breathtaking underwater world of the Riviera Maya. Key attractions include:

  • Snorkeling and swimming: Explore vibrant coral reefs teeming with colorful fish.
  • Cenotes: Discover the mystical beauty of these natural sinkholes, perfect for swimming and diving.
  • Zip lines: Experience exhilarating zip lines over the turquoise waters.
  • River and lagoon exploration: Gently float down the lazy river or explore the tranquil lagoons.
  • Cliff diving: For the adventurous, test your courage with cliff diving into the crystal-clear waters (height options available).

Xel-Ha is perfect for water enthusiasts and those who enjoy a more active, yet still relatively relaxed, day. While there’s some walking involved, the focus is on the aquatic experiences.

Xplor: An Adventure Lover’s Dream

Xplor is an adrenaline junkie’s paradise. This park offers an array of thrilling activities perfect for adventure seekers. Expect a more physically demanding experience compared to Xcaret and Xel-Ha.

  • Zip lines: Soar through the jungle canopy on exhilarating zip lines, some extending over underground rivers.
  • Amphibious vehicles: Drive amphibious vehicles through caves and across underground rivers, navigating challenging terrain.
  • Underground rafts: Explore hidden caverns and swim through underground rivers on rafts.
  • Hammock and rope bridges: Cross impressive suspension bridges and relax in hanging hammocks.

Xplor is best suited for adventurous individuals with a good level of fitness. The activities are physically demanding, and a certain level of comfort with heights and confined spaces is recommended.

2-Day Combo Tour Options: Crafting Your Perfect Itinerary

Many tour operators offer 2-day combo packages combining two or three of these parks. The most common combinations include:

Option 1: Xcaret & Xel-Ha

This combination offers a perfect balance of cultural immersion and aquatic adventure. Spend a day exploring the Mayan culture and natural beauty of Xcaret, followed by a day of exhilarating water activities at Xel-Ha. This option is suitable for families and those seeking a blend of relaxation and adventure.

Option 2: Xplor & Xcaret

For thrill-seekers, this combination is ideal. Start with the adrenaline-pumping activities of Xplor, followed by a more relaxed exploration of Xcaret’s cultural offerings and natural wonders. This option requires a good level of fitness.

Option 3: Xel-Ha & Xplor

This option caters to adventurous water lovers. Start with the aquatic adventures of Xel-Ha before tackling the challenges of Xplor. This combination is best for those who enjoy both water activities and adventurous challenges.

Adding Chichen Itza: A Journey Through History

Many tour operators offer the option to add a visit to Chichen Itza, one of the New Seven Wonders of the World, to your 2-day combo. This ancient Mayan city offers a fascinating glimpse into the rich history and sophisticated civilization of the Mayan people. Adding Chichen Itza typically extends the tour to three days.

Including Chichen Itza significantly adds to the cultural aspect of your trip. However, be prepared for a long day of travel and exploration, as the site is a considerable distance from the Riviera Maya parks. Consider your tolerance for extended travel days when making this decision.

Tips for Maximizing Your Experience

  • Book in advance: These parks are popular, so booking your tickets and tour well in advance, especially during peak season, is crucial.
  • Wear appropriate clothing and footwear: Comfortable swimwear, water shoes, and sunscreen are essential. For Xplor, sturdy clothing and closed-toe shoes are recommended.
  • Bring essentials: Pack a waterproof bag for valuables, a towel, and a change of clothes. Consider bringing a refillable water bottle to stay hydrated.
  • Plan your activities: Research the different activities available in each park and prioritize those you’re most interested in. Xcaret and Xel-Ha offer more flexibility, while Xplor’s activities are more structured.
  • Stay hydrated: The tropical climate can be hot and humid, so staying hydrated is crucial. Drink plenty of water throughout the day.
  • Consider a guided tour: While you can explore the parks independently, a guided tour can enhance your understanding and experience, especially at Chichen Itza.
  • Respect the environment: These parks are located in fragile ecosystems. Follow park rules and regulations to protect the natural beauty of the region.
